Dota 2 patch 7.32d was released around a week ago as a post TI11 balance patch.

For patch 7.32d, one of the biggest winners is Razor.

The path to Razors new form though, is not what many would have predicted.

It is because of an item which was deemed useless on any hero except Leshrac Bloodstone.

So where does Bloodstone come into the equation?

A Razor with the Bloodstone active will heal for 287 HP for each proc of Forked lightening.

The heal increases with the use of Plasma Field and when Eye of the Storm is active.

It makes Razor insanely difficult to bring down without incurring major damages to multiple heroes.

And lurking in sixth place is Aghanims Scepter, that has an over 70% win rate.

Aghanims Scepter adds another Eye of the Storm target, further increasing the damage and the heal as well.
